  • Patent number: 9696105
    Abstract: A cable guard for a compound bow deflects cables of the compound bow away from the path of an arrow and away from a plane in which a string of the compound bow travels to prevent interference between the cables and the arrow and string. The compound bow includes a riser and spaced apart limbs extending from the riser. The cables and the string extends between the limbs. The cable guard comprises a frame for attachment to the compound bow. A first bearing is supported by the frame and extends along an axis. A second bearing and a third bearing each extend along a respective axis transverse to the axis of the first bearing. The second bearing and the third bearing each present a bearing surface with the bearing surface of the second bearing spaced from and facing the bearing surface of the third bearing for receiving the cable therebetween.

  • Patent number: 9581408
    Abstract: A cable guard for a compound bow includes a rod extending along an axis, and a base releasably fixed to the rod and adjustable relative to the rod along the axis. The cable guard includes a lock releasably fixing the base to the rod along the axis. A pair of bearings each supported by the base. The base, and the pair of bearings supported by the base, are adjustable along the axis for adjustment relative to a riser of the compound bow. The lock fixes the base at a desired position along the axis relative to the riser.
